Best advice I can give you is,lower tire pressure to 15,launch at 2500 and go when the third yellow STARTS to light,that should get you in the 5's at least on launch,as far as 60's use the track time to find out exactly what RPM your car likes to go at,I run a T-5 myself and launch at 4500 w/ 1.65 60's on Mickey Thompson ET's,that tranny will hold more than you think. Also,do you have subframe connectors? if not get those first. good luck
